Output 8ba8505c171d962642fabbd50a39423176fa33ca1257a5d13428c7d9955091e8:3

value
144676
script pubkey
OP_0 OP_PUSHBYTES_20 645e510d146b6f33cdc27e9666dc66415223c259
address
bc1qv309zrg5ddhn8nwz06txdhrxg9fz8sje3jx52r
transaction
8ba8505c171d962642fabbd50a39423176fa33ca1257a5d13428c7d9955091e8
confirmations
183695
spent
true